**Requirements: Workers should be able to:** Physically, workers must be able to: Climb and maintain balance on ladders and scaffolds; Stoop, kneel, and crouch; Use hands and arms to reach for, handle, and manipulate objects; See well (either naturally or with correction); and lift and carry objects weighing up to 50 pounds.

**Company Profile:**

Established in 1967, ISEC, Inc. is a leading national prime trades contractor for specialty building interiors and equipment. Our core values: commitment to customer, integrity, respect, safety, and teamwork are the cornerstone of our business. We provide innovative solutions to projects involving general trades, architectural woodwork, ornamental metals, doors, frames & hardware, specialties, laboratory furniture, and medical equipment. This diverse capability allows us to participate in a variety of complex commercial trade packages.

A $300 million a year business, we are an employee-owned company. Headquartered in Greenwood Village, CO, we have regional offices near Seattle, Portland, Sacramento, San Francisco, Phoenix and DC; as well as in San Diego, LA, Houston, San Antonio and Tampa. With close to 1,200 construction professionals and craftsmen, we are a great place to grow your career.
